Problem:
The client needs to use different fonts for the Macedonian language on their website, which uses Cyrillic letters.
Solution:
We recommend reviewing a similar case where different fonts were assigned based on language. You can find this discussion and examples here: https://wpml.org/forums/topic/use-different-font-in-which-language/.
If you have already tried implementing CSS and it didn't work, it might be due to incorrect CSS setup or targeting the wrong HTML elements. Since custom CSS falls outside our Technical Support guidelines, we suggest hiring a developer who can follow the examples provided in the linked discussion.
